#140735 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#140735 is composed of 7.8% red, 2.7%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.3% cyan, 86.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 257 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 11.8%. #140735 color hex could be obtained by blending #280e6a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#140735 color description : Very dark violet.
#140735 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#140735 has RGB values of R:20, G:7,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 1312565.
